On my 98 Pontiac Grand Am, About once a month my clutch fluid completely runs out. There is never any liquid on the ground. Where is the leak and how can I fix it? Will this be expensive?

Answer
Hi Cher:

Well it's gott be going somewhere.... My guess is it's leaking into the car abd saoking the backing under the carpet. Take a look under the dash where the linkage for the cluth goes though the fire wall and my guess is that is where it's leaking the fluid. The clutch master cylinder in maybe $150.00 plus the labor.. good Luck :)
